1 WORK INCLUDED

(1) Metal flashing underlayment/separation membrane
required for metal flashings installed on wood substrates.
(2) Metal edge flashing
Installed to manufacturer's printed instructions.
(3) Ice and water protection
One ply of accepted self-adhered modified bituminous membrane.
  • This application is required only for slopes less than 1:3 (4" in 12"). For slopes 1:3 or greater, see Construction Detail ASM 8.1.1 Eave Protection and Underlayment.
  • Slip sheet not shown for clarity

2 RELATED WORK BY OTHERS

(A) Acceptable deck

NOTE: See the Standard for additional requirements.
